
Looping a sound file is a fundamental technique in audio editing and music production that allows you to repeat a specific segment of audio seamlessly. Whether you're creating a background track, designing sound effects, or composing music, understanding how to loop a sound file effectively can enhance your project's continuity and rhythm. This process involves selecting the desired portion of the audio, ensuring smooth transitions at the loop points, and using appropriate tools or software to automate the repetition. By mastering this skill, you can save time, conserve resources, and achieve professional-quality results in your audio work.
| Characteristics | Values |
|---|---|
| Software Tools | Audacity, Adobe Audition, FL Studio, Ableton Live, Pro Tools, GarageBand, Ocenaudio, WavePad, Sound Forge, Reaper |
| Methods | Manual Looping, Beat/Tempo Detection, Loop Markers, Crossfading, Automation, Plugins (e.g., LoopMaster, Gross Beat) |
| File Formats | WAV, MP3, AIFF, FLAC, OGG, AAC |
| Platforms | Windows, macOS, Linux, iOS, Android |
| Key Features | Seamless Looping, Tempo Sync, Beat Matching, Fade In/Out, Reverse Looping, Granular Synthesis |
| Common Use Cases | Music Production, Sound Design, Video Editing, Game Development, Podcasting |
| Challenges | Avoiding Clicks/Pops, Maintaining Audio Quality, Syncing with Other Tracks |
| Tips | Use High-Quality Source Files, Experiment with Loop Lengths, Apply Effects Sparingly |
| Online Resources | YouTube Tutorials, Software Documentation, Audio Forums (e.g., Gearspace, Reddit r/audioengineering) |
| Latest Trends | AI-Assisted Looping, Cloud-Based Collaboration Tools, Mobile Looping Apps |
Explore related products
$89.99 $95.99
$35.99 $39.99
What You'll Learn
- Loading Audio Files: Importing sound files into your chosen software or programming environment for looping
- Setting Loop Points: Identifying start and end markers to define the segment for repetition
- Adjusting Loop Length: Modifying the duration of the loop to fit desired timing or rhythm
- Crossfading Loops: Smoothing transitions between loop cycles to avoid clicks or abrupt cuts
- Exporting Looped Audio: Saving the final looped sound file in the desired format and quality

Loading Audio Files: Importing sound files into your chosen software or programming environment for looping
Loading an audio file into your software or programming environment is the critical first step in creating seamless loops. Whether you're using a digital audio workstation (DAW) like Ableton Live or a programming language like Python with libraries such as PyDub, the process begins with importing the file correctly. In a DAW, this typically involves dragging and dropping the file into the project window or using the "Import Audio" function. For programming environments, you’ll need to specify the file path and use functions like `pydub.AudioSegment.from_file()` to load the audio into memory. The key here is ensuring the file format (e.g., WAV, MP3, FLAC) is compatible with your tool, as unsupported formats can halt your workflow before it starts.
Once imported, the software or environment must interpret the audio file’s metadata, such as sample rate, bit depth, and duration. This step is crucial for looping, as mismatched settings can cause glitches or synchronization issues. For instance, if your project’s sample rate is 44.1 kHz but the audio file is 48 kHz, you’ll need to resample the file to match. In a DAW, this is often automated, but in programming, you might use libraries like Librosa or SoundFile to handle conversions explicitly. Ignoring these details can lead to distorted loops or playback errors, so always verify compatibility before proceeding.
The method of importing also affects how easily you can manipulate the audio for looping. In a DAW, importing as an audio clip allows for non-destructive editing, meaning you can adjust loop points without altering the original file. In contrast, programming environments often require loading the entire file into memory, which can be resource-intensive for large audio files. To mitigate this, consider trimming the file to the desired section before importing or using streaming techniques to process the audio in chunks. This balance between convenience and efficiency is essential for smooth looping workflows.
Finally, consider the file’s organization within your project. In a DAW, naming conventions and folder structures help keep track of multiple audio files, especially when working with layered loops. In programming, storing file paths in variables or using relative paths ensures your code remains portable across systems. A well-organized import process not only saves time but also reduces the risk of errors when automating loop creation or playback. By mastering this initial step, you lay a solid foundation for crafting intricate and polished audio loops.
Sound Proofing Walls: Does Foam Work?
You may want to see also
Explore related products

Setting Loop Points: Identifying start and end markers to define the segment for repetition
Looping a sound file effectively begins with precision in identifying the start and end markers of the segment you want to repeat. These markers are critical because they determine the rhythm, flow, and overall impact of the loop. For instance, in music production, a poorly placed loop point can disrupt the groove or introduce unwanted silence, while a well-defined one can create a seamless, hypnotic effect. The key is to listen critically, isolating the exact moment where the segment begins and ends naturally within the audio waveform.
To set loop points, start by zooming into the waveform in your digital audio workstation (DAW) or audio editor. Look for clear transients—sharp peaks in the waveform that indicate the start of a sound, such as a drum hit or vocal onset. For the end marker, identify a point where the sound naturally decays or resolves, avoiding abrupt cuts that could introduce clicks or pops. In Audacity, for example, you can use the selection tool to highlight the desired segment, then set the loop points by clicking the loop buttons in the transport controls. In Ableton Live, drag the loop brackets directly on the waveform for real-time adjustments.
One practical tip is to align loop points with the tempo of the audio. If the sound file has a consistent beat, count the measures or use the DAW’s grid to ensure the loop length matches the musical structure. For ambient or non-rhythmic sounds, focus on the natural ebb and flow of the audio. For example, in a nature recording, you might loop the rise and fall of waves, starting at the first splash and ending just before the next cycle begins. This approach maintains continuity and avoids jarring repetitions.
Caution should be taken when working with complex audio, such as layered tracks or dialogue. In these cases, setting loop points requires a nuanced ear to avoid cutting off essential elements. For instance, looping a vocal phrase too early might truncate the final consonant, while looping it too late could include unwanted silence. A/B testing is invaluable here—play the looped segment in isolation and in context to ensure it blends seamlessly. Tools like crossfades or volume automation can also smooth transitions if the loop points aren’t perfect.
Ultimately, setting loop points is both an art and a science. It demands technical precision but also creative intuition to capture the essence of the sound. Whether you’re crafting a DJ set, designing a sound effect, or composing music, the goal is to create a loop that feels intentional and organic. Experiment with different start and end points, trust your ears, and remember: the best loops are the ones that listeners don’t notice—until they’re hooked.
Tailpipe Tips: Enhancing Your Car's Exhaust Note
You may want to see also
Explore related products

Adjusting Loop Length: Modifying the duration of the loop to fit desired timing or rhythm
Looping a sound file is an art that demands precision, especially when aligning it with a specific rhythm or timing. One of the most critical aspects of this process is adjusting the loop length, which can make or break the seamlessness of the repetition. For instance, a loop that’s too short may sound choppy, while one that’s too long can disrupt the flow of the composition. To achieve the desired effect, start by identifying the exact duration needed for the loop. Use your digital audio workstation (DAW) to zoom in on the waveform and mark the start and end points. Most DAWs allow you to set loop lengths in milliseconds or beats, offering flexibility depending on your project’s tempo.
Adjusting loop length isn’t just about cutting or extending the audio; it’s about maintaining the integrity of the sound. When shortening a loop, ensure the edit doesn’t truncate essential elements like transients or sustained notes. For example, if looping a drum beat, avoid cutting off the decay of the snare or kick, as this can introduce unnatural clicks or pops. Conversely, when lengthening a loop, consider using crossfades or time-stretching tools to avoid abrupt transitions. Tools like Ableton Live’s Warp feature or Logic Pro’s Flex Time can help maintain rhythmic consistency while altering duration. Experiment with these tools to find the balance between precision and sonic quality.
A practical approach to adjusting loop length involves aligning it with the project’s tempo or desired rhythm. If working with a 120 BPM track, calculate the loop length in beats or bars to ensure it fits seamlessly. For instance, a 4-beat loop at 120 BPM should last exactly 2 seconds. If the original loop is longer or shorter, use your DAW’s time-stretching or slicing tools to adjust it. Be cautious, though: excessive time-stretching can degrade audio quality, especially with complex sounds like vocals or acoustic instruments. In such cases, consider manually editing the loop by duplicating or removing sections to achieve the desired length.
The takeaway here is that adjusting loop length is both a technical and creative process. It requires an ear for rhythm and an understanding of your tools. Start with small adjustments, listen critically, and iterate until the loop feels natural. Remember, the goal isn’t just to make the loop fit—it’s to make it enhance the overall composition. Whether you’re crafting a hypnotic electronic track or a tightly synced video score, mastering loop length adjustments will elevate your work from repetitive to rhythmic perfection.
How French Sounds to Foreign Ears: A Linguistic Journey
You may want to see also
Explore related products
$112.99 $124.99

Crossfading Loops: Smoothing transitions between loop cycles to avoid clicks or abrupt cuts
Looping a sound file often introduces unwanted artifacts like clicks or abrupt cuts at the cycle's start and end. These disruptions occur when the waveform's beginning and end don’t align smoothly, causing audible discontinuities. Crossfading emerges as a solution, blending the tail of one loop cycle with the head of the next to create a seamless transition. By overlapping these segments—typically 10 to 50 milliseconds—the waveform gradually fades out while the next cycle fades in, masking the junction. This technique is particularly effective for loops with sustained or ambient sounds, where abrupt changes are most noticeable.
Implementing crossfading requires precision and attention to the waveform’s characteristics. Start by identifying the loop’s natural decay or attack points, as these areas often provide the best overlap opportunities. Use audio editing software like Audacity or Ableton Live to zoom in on the waveform, ensuring the crossfade region aligns with the sound’s natural ebb and flow. For example, in a drum loop, crossfade at the end of the reverb tail rather than cutting abruptly. Adjust the crossfade curve—linear, exponential, or logarithmic—based on the sound’s dynamics; a logarithmic curve works well for percussive elements, while a linear curve suits sustained tones.
While crossfading is powerful, it’s not a one-size-fits-all solution. Overlapping too much can muddy the sound, while too little may fail to eliminate clicks. Experiment with crossfade durations, starting at 20 milliseconds and adjusting in 5-millisecond increments until the transition feels natural. Be cautious with loops containing sharp transients, as crossfading may soften their impact. In such cases, consider combining crossfading with manual editing, such as trimming the transient’s peak to reduce its abruptness. Always audition the loop in context—what sounds seamless in isolation may behave differently within a mix.
The success of crossfading hinges on understanding the loop’s purpose and environment. For background textures or ambient sounds, prioritize smoothness over preserving sharp edges. In contrast, rhythmic loops may require a balance between seamless transitions and maintaining their punch. Tools like Ableton’s “Warp” function or Logic Pro’s “Flex” mode automate crossfading for real-time adjustments, ideal for live performances or dynamic mixes. Pair crossfading with normalization to ensure consistent volume across cycles, preventing unintended dips or spikes during playback.
Mastering crossfading transforms looping from a mechanical process into an art. It demands both technical precision and creative intuition, blending science with ear-driven decision-making. By smoothing transitions, you not only eliminate distractions but also enhance the loop’s immersive quality, allowing it to serve its intended role without drawing attention to its repetitive nature. Whether crafting a hypnotic ambient bed or a driving rhythmic pattern, crossfading ensures the loop remains a tool, not a hindrance, in your sonic palette.
Can Sound Cards Break? Understanding Durability and Common Issues
You may want to see also
Explore related products

Exporting Looped Audio: Saving the final looped sound file in the desired format and quality
Exporting a looped audio file is the final, critical step in ensuring your seamless loop translates into a usable, high-quality asset. Think of it as framing a masterpiece – the wrong frame can detract from the art itself. Choosing the right format and settings preserves the integrity of your loop, whether it's destined for a video soundtrack, a game asset, or a music production.
Format Matters: The audio format you choose dictates file size, compatibility, and audio quality. For maximum compatibility, WAV is the gold standard, offering lossless audio but resulting in larger file sizes. MP3, while more compressed, is widely supported but sacrifices some quality. Consider AAC for a balance between size and quality, especially for mobile applications.
Bitrate and Sample Rate: The Quality Equation
These technical specifications directly impact the audio's fidelity. Higher bitrates (measured in kbps) mean more data is used to represent the sound, resulting in better quality but larger file sizes. For looped audio, aim for a minimum of 192 kbps for MP3, though 320 kbps is ideal for preserving nuances. Sample rate, measured in Hz, determines the frequency range captured. 44.1 kHz is the CD standard and sufficient for most purposes, while 48 kHz is common for video.
Exporting Tips for Seamless Loops: Ensure your loop points are precisely set within your audio editor before exporting. Even a slight misalignment can introduce clicks or pops. Consider adding a subtle fade-in and fade-out to the loop's start and end points for a smoother transition, especially if the loop will be played repeatedly in quick succession.
Beyond the Basics: Advanced Considerations
For professional applications, delve into dithering, a technique that minimizes quantization noise during format conversion. Additionally, consider normalizing your audio to ensure consistent volume levels, preventing unexpected spikes or dips in your loop. Remember, the goal is to create a loop that sounds natural and uninterrupted, regardless of how many times it repeats. By carefully selecting your export settings and employing these techniques, you'll ensure your looped audio file is ready to shine in any context.
Do You Really Need a Sound Card for Better Audio Quality?
You may want to see also
Frequently asked questions
In Audacity, open the sound file, select the portion you want to loop, and click "Edit" > "Duplicate" to copy it. Then, place the copied segment at the end of the track and repeat as needed. Use the "Time Shift Tool" to align segments seamlessly.
In Adobe Audition, import the sound file, select the desired segment, and press Ctrl+D (Windows) or Cmd+D (Mac) to duplicate it. Drag the duplicated segment to the end of the waveform and repeat until the loop is complete. Use the "Waveform Editor" to ensure smooth transitions.
Yes, you can loop a sound file using Python with libraries like `pydub` or `playsound`. For example, with `pydub`, load the audio file, use `audio_segment.fade_out(1000)` and `fade_in(1000)` for smooth transitions, and concatenate the segment multiple times before exporting.
In FL Studio, drag the audio file to the Playlist, duplicate the clip by pressing Ctrl+D, and arrange the copies end-to-end. In Ableton Live, place the file in the Session or Arrangement view, duplicate the clip (Ctrl+D), and adjust loop settings in the Sample box for seamless repetition.











































